Abstract
The condensation heat transfer model of the MARS-KS1.5 code tends to under-predict the condensation in the presence of noncondensable gases. In our previous study, we adopted the diffusion layer model and modified it in order to consider the effect on turbulence on diffusive mass transfer in the diffusion layer. In this work, further modifications were made by introducing the boundary layer theory for natural convection flow.The new condensation model has been validated against 442 experimental data collected from eight different facilities. It is shown that the results of the new model for natural convection flow are more accurate result than those of the previous model. It is confirmed that the new model works well for the condensation in forced convection flow. The relative root mean square error of the new model is reduced to 0.193 from 0.242 of the previous model and 0.401 of the original one.
